I do not hesitate to recommend Alessandro Birolini's 'Reliability
Engineering'. Although it is not specific to PCBs, mention is made and
it is the 'bible' of reliability. Birolini was Professor of Reliability
Engineering at the Swiss Federal Institute of Technology, Zurich (ETHZ).
If my memory is correct, Guenther Grossmann, who frequents this forum,
used to be his assistant.
